Detailed Job Descriptions for PRMSC Jobs 2026

1. Manager Procurement (PPS-09)

This is a senior-level role. The person hired will handle all the buying and bidding for the company. Since this is a World Bank project, you must know how to follow strict international rules for procurement.

  • Salary: Rs. 404,250 per month.
  • Education: You need a Master’s degree in Procurement, Contracts Management, or an MBA. If you have a BSc in Engineering with procurement experience, you can also apply.
  • Experience: You must have 5 years of general experience and at least 3 years working on similar large projects.

2. Assistant Infrastructure Engineer (PPS-07)

If you are an engineer who loves building things that help the community, this role is for you. You will help design and check water supply systems.

  • Salary: Rs. 207,900 per month.
  • Education: BSc in Civil, Environmental, Mechanical, or Public Health Engineering.
  • Experience: 3 years of work experience in the engineering field.

3. Associate M&E (Monitoring and Evaluation) (PPS-06)

This role is about tracking progress. You will collect data and write reports to show how the project is doing.

  • Salary: Rs. 138,600 per month.
  • Education: BS/BSc in Computer Science, IT, MIS, or even Civil/Environmental Engineering.
  • Experience: 2 years of experience in data handling and analysis.

How to Apply for PRMSC Recruitment 2026

Applying for these jobs is easy because it is all online. Follow these steps carefully:

  1. Visit the official Punjab Job Portal at https://jobs.punjab.gov.pk/.
  2. Search for "Punjab Rural Municipal Services Company" or "PRMSC".
  3. Click on the job title you are interested in.
  4. Register your account if you haven't already.
  5. Fill in your personal details, education, and experience.
  6. Upload scanned copies of your CNIC, Degree, Experience Certificates, and a fresh Resume.
  7. If you are currently working, upload your Offer Letter or an NOC.
  8. Submit the application before the deadline of June 01, 2026.

Important Note: Do not send any papers by post. PRMSC only accepts online applications.
